How the Calculator Works

This calculator helps you determine the interest earned on your savings account with Yes Bank. It uses the simple interest formula, which is appropriate for savings accounts that typically offer fixed interest rates.

The calculation is straightforward: multiply the principal amount by the interest rate and the time period, then divide by 100 to get the interest earned.

Note: This calculator assumes simple interest. Compound interest calculators are available for accounts that offer compounding.

Interest Calculation Formula

The formula used to calculate simple interest is:

Interest = (Principal × Rate × Time) ÷ 100

Where:

  • Principal is the initial amount of money you deposit
  • Rate is the annual interest rate (percentage)
  • Time is the number of years the money is invested

The result is the total interest earned over the specified period.
